Neymar, a pivotal figure for the Brazilian national team, finally made his much-anticipated debut in the 2026 World Cup. After weeks of uncertainty due to an injury that threatened his participation, the forward stepped onto the field during Brazil's match against Scotland. He entered the game in the 75th minute, replacing Matheus Cunha, and was warmly welcomed back to the 'Canarinha' squad.

This appearance marked Neymar's return to the national team jersey after an absence of 981 days. His entry into the game was met with a standing ovation from the fans, who view him as a key player and a significant leader in Brazil's quest for the World Cup title. This marks his fourth World Cup appearance, underscoring his long-standing impact on the international stage.

The tournament is being held across Mexico, the United States, and Canada, with Neymar's return adding another layer of excitement for fans following the Seleรงรฃo's journey.
